1 Brake Electric Antilock problem

Failure Date: 03/01/2005

When applying brakes on dry road surface abs would intermittently engage itself from 10-0 mph and cause the brakes to momentary lock up. The vehicle has been to the dealer on two separate occasions and they were unable to duplicate the problem. The consumer was concerned that this may cause a vehicle crash if this issue continued. When decreasing speed to 15 mph or lower the brake pedal would begin to push back and tremble. There would also be a spring like noise which would sound like the abs when engaged in winter driving conditions. The rear wipers were inoperative. Also when the defrost was on, the vehicle idle would go up extremely high, then drop, stall out and sometimes the abs would activate when driving conditions were normal.

2 Brake Electric Antilock problem

Failure Date: 12/17/2002

While coming to a stop sign consumer depressed the brakes, vehicle never slowed down, and ran through the intersection. Vehicle had four brakes jobs done, and was still having the same problem.
